We arrived here a week ago, and yesterday settled Artie into the Overseas Family School, which looks and feels like a very good choice, albeit one made in near blindness. A. likes it there right off, and didn't even complain about starting school three weeks earlier than at home. Thank you jockney and other posters on this thread who spoke well of OFS.
I was particularly encouraged by the proportion of Scandinavian kids in the school, though that may be just a result of clever marketing on the part of management, and by the greenness of the campus: quite a surprise for the central part of Singapore, and a big contrast to the grimness of the ISS campus next door. It's an easy ride on the city bus, or a half hour walk on mostly quiet residential streets, from where we live on Alexandra Road.
